The normal operating temperature of a refrigerator should typically be between 35°F and 38°F (1.7°C to 3.3°C). This range helps keep food fresh while minimizing the growth of bacteria. It's important to regularly check and adjust the temperature to ensure food safety and optimal performance. Additionally, the freezer compartment should be set to 0°F (-18°C) for proper preservation of frozen items.

Perishable items such as dairy, meats, and leftovers should be thrown out if the temperature in the refrigerator is 50 degrees Fahrenheit as it is above the safe temperature range for these foods. It is important to ensure that the refrigerator is operating properly to maintain food safety.
